Webb30 sep. 2024 · A pronoun is a word that can replace a noun in a sentence. The noun that is replaced by a pronoun is called an antecedent. For example, in the sentence I love my dog because he is a good boy, the word he is a pronoun that replaces the noun dog. Webb16 nov. 2024 · Pronouns avoid unnecessary repetition. Grammatically, pronouns' main job is to take the place of something that's already been said, that way you're not repeating yourself so much. (That "pro" in "pronoun" literally means "in place of.") So if Junior is talking about bubble gum ice cream with sprinkles, the first time he brings it up he might ...
